So, what does it mean to be carbon neutral? Simply put, it means that the amount of greenhouse gases emitted into the atmosphere is equal to the amount of carbon dioxide absorbed. In other words, our carbon footprint is zero. This can be achieved through a variety of means, including renewable energy sources, energy efficiency, and carbon capture and storage.

The benefits of carbon neutrality are far-reaching and multifaceted. A cleaner environment means better health outcomes, increased food security, and improved economic productivity. The transition to a low-carbon economy has also created new industries and jobs, driving innovation and entrepreneurship.

However, the journey to carbon neutrality is not without its challenges. The cost of transitioning to a low-carbon economy is significant, and the financial burden can be a barrier to adoption. Additionally, the pace of change needs to be accelerated, as the window for action is rapidly closing.

Despite these challenges, the momentum behind carbon neutrality is building. Governments, businesses, and individuals are coming together to drive change and create a more sustainable future. The Paris Agreement has set a global target of limiting global warming to 1.5°C above pre-industrial levels, and the carbon neutrality movement is gaining traction worldwide.
